    Why PremiumBeat Expertise Is Valuable

    The Hidden Complexity of PremiumBeat

    To the uninitiated, PremiumBeat looks like a simple search bar. But power users know that mastering the platform involves a steep learning curve. Most users only scratch the surface, missing out on:

    • The Nuance of Licensing: Understanding the difference between "Standard" and "Premium" licenses for different distribution channels (Web vs. TV/Radio).
    • Workflow Bottlenecks: Most editors waste hours "auditioning" tracks because they don't know how to use the BPM, Duration, and Mood filters effectively.
    • Technical Integration: Knowing how to properly use stems and shorts to fit a 30-second spot perfectly without awkward cuts.

    You likely spent years refining your "ear" and your workflow. For a junior editor or a marketing manager, paying for 30 minutes of your time is significantly cheaper than the cost of a licensing mistake or a missed deadline.

    Who Needs Your PremiumBeat Knowledge?

    • YouTube Creators: Navigating the "Content ID" world and finding a "signature sound."
    • Agency Teams: Implementing a standardized music procurement workflow to keep projects under budget.
    • Freelance Editors: Moving from "stock-sounding" music to cinematic, high-end compositions.
    • Corporate Video Departments: Needing to understand legal compliance and bulk credits.

    Objection Handling

    "Why would someone pay when there are YouTube tutorials?" YouTube is a library; you are a librarian. A YouTube video can't look at a client's specific timeline and say, "The reason this track isn't working is because the bridge is too long for your transition—here is how to cut the stems to fix it." People pay for customization and speed.

    "I'm not the world's best editor." You don't have to be an Oscar winner. You just have to be two steps ahead of the person you are teaching. If you know how to navigate the PremiumBeat licensing dashboard better than a small business owner, you are an expert to them.
